Dental Implant surgery – Immediate Loading
by admin on Sunday, January 1st, 2012 | 25 Comments
www.dental-implants-guide.com This dental implant surgery ( performed by Dr. Jadad and Dr. Gallo) includes an extraction and placement of a dental implant. The implant is immediately loaded with a temporary crown.
